Transaction 21e5bddcc4315d95f2722ba35384a60bb2da8a1d272f925d8fbc57dcae32526b
1 Input
1 Output
-
21e5bddcc4315d95f2722ba35384a60bb2da8a1d272f925d8fbc57dcae32526b:0
- value
- 560552
- script pubkey
- OP_0 OP_PUSHBYTES_20 57af79ffe2eaca5526e900238a9ebfb5c3f2ae33
- address
- bc1q27hhnllzat992fhfqq3c484lkhpl9t3n2sgre7